I’m projecting that the Falcons take a DT, TE, KR/PR and a backup QB.
The Falcons are sitting out the fourth round as part of the Julio Jones trade. The Browns have their fourth round pick — 23rd (118 overall).
The Falcons will pick 157th and 164th in the fifth, 192nd in the sixth and 249th in the seventh.
I know people are killing TD for picking the Lamar Holmes pick. He was considered a fifth-rounder by most. Mel Kiper had him rated as the 29th best tackle in the draft.

“We waited a whole round to jump into our offensive linemen sweepstakes and it was something that we were focused on through the offseason,” Falcons general manager Thomas Dimitroff said. “Both Smitty and I spent a lot of time focusing on the offensive line and how we could acquire some more size, strength and stoutness to help bolster our roster.”
He took some heat for taking Corey Peters in the third round (83rd overall) of the 2010 draft. That picks is working out just fine so far.

Massaquoi is undersized as a defensive end and doesn’t appear to meet his listed weight of 250lbs
He is a very quick and explosive player
His ability to keep his pads low allow him to employ a good bull rush
The name of Massaquoi’s game is suddenness which allows him to make plays
Massaquoi has some experience dropping into coverage and is fluid enough to hold up
He doesn’t have a great awareness or football IQ
Massaquoi takes poor angles to the football and doesn’t quickly recognize plays developing
His lack of size makes it very difficult for him to hold at the point of attack
Once engaged with an offensive lineman, Massaquoi struggles to disengage
He isn’t always giving 100% and took some plays off
